What to Expect from a Lighting Installation Service
When you engage a professional for lighting installation in Belmont, the process is generally thorough and systematic. Local electricians understand the specific needs and challenges of the region. Here’s a typical breakdown of the service:
Initial Consultation and Assessment
The process begins with a conversation to understand your needs and vision. This might include discussing:
- The specific areas you wish to light (e.g., living room, kitchen island, exterior of your home on Maple Street).
- Your desired aesthetic and functional outcomes.
- Budgetary considerations.
- Existing electrical capacity and any potential upgrades needed.
This phase is crucial for tailoring the solution to your unique property and preferences.
Design and Planning
Based on the assessment, the electrician will propose a lighting design. This could involve:
- Selecting appropriate fixture types (e.g., recessed lighting, pendant lights, sconces, landscape lighting).
- Determining the optimal placement and number of fixtures.
- Considering the type of bulbs or LED systems for desired brightness and color temperature.
- Integrating smart home technology for automated control and convenience.
This planning ensures that the final installation is both beautiful and functional, taking into account the architecture of Belmont homes and the specific lighting requirements for different activities.
Professional Installation
On the scheduled day, the electrician will meticulously perform the installation. This involves:
- Safely shutting off power to the relevant circuits.
- Removing old fixtures if applicable.
- Running new wiring if necessary, ensuring all work complies with Massachusetts electrical codes.
- Mounting and connecting new fixtures securely.
- Testing all connections and fixtures to ensure proper operation.
- Cleaning up the work area, leaving your home or business tidy.
Emphasis is always placed on safety and minimizing disruption to your daily life, whether you are in a busy commercial zone or a quiet residential street.

Typical Lighting Installation Costs in Belmont, Massachusetts
The cost of lighting installation in Belmont can vary significantly based on the complexity of the project, the number of fixtures, the type of fixtures chosen, and whether new wiring is required. The following table provides estimated cost ranges for common lighting installation services in the Belmont area. These are approximations, and a precise quote will be provided after an on-site assessment.
| Service | Estimated Cost Range (Belmont, MA) |
|---|---|
| Recessed Lighting (per fixture) | $150 – $350 |
| Pendant Light Installation (per fixture) | $200 – $450 |
| Chandelier Installation (per fixture) | $300 – $600 |
| Bathroom Vanity Light Installation | $150 – $300 |
| Outdoor Wall Sconce Installation (per fixture) | $175 – $350 |
| Landscape Lighting (basic setup) | $500 – $2,500+ |
| Smart Lighting System Installation (basic) | $300 – $800+ |
| Electrical Panel Upgrade (if needed for lighting) | $1,000 – $3,000+ |
It’s important to note that these costs do not include the price of the light fixtures themselves, unless specified. Always request a detailed estimate from your chosen electrician.

Q3: Can you recommend specific lighting solutions for older homes in Belmont?
Absolutely. For older homes in Belmont with original wiring, professional assessment is key. We often recommend upgrading to a dedicated circuit for new lighting loads to prevent overloading. For aesthetic consistency, consider fixtures that complement the home’s original style, such as period-appropriate sconces or ceiling fixtures. Dimmable LEDs can also provide versatility, allowing for both bright task lighting and softer ambient moods that match the character of historic Belmont properties.
